Summary/Abstract: The problem of this article is revealed by the questions that require a special investigation: What is the competence of school’s heads and teachers in the sphere of computer literacy? What are the attitudes of school’s heads and teachers towards the creation of school as a learning organization and necessity of computer literacy? What features of learning organizations are characteristic to schools? How does computer literacy influence the development of a learning organization? Assurance of education quality becomes one of the essential problems during the period of constant demand of learning, modernizing formal and informal education, a rapid increase of the flow of information. Nowadays in the education system of the Republic of Lithuania computer literacy becomes one of the priorities. The documents regulating the implementation of computer literacy have been prepared. The Board of General Education of the Ministry of Science and education has prepared the standard of general computer literacy of pupils. The standard of computer literacy of teachers has been prepared and affirmed by the Minister of Science and education. The objective of Lithuania to integrate into the European education sphere supposes the necessity to be oriented towards such spheres of education as: quality, accessibility, content, openness, effectiveness. In order to improve the quality of learning standards and preparation of teachers a special attention is paid to the development of information communication technologies. The object of the research – computer literacy in a learning organization. The aim of the research – to evaluate the expression of computer literacy in the context of school as a learning organization.
